Keith_history_buff Posted 19 April , 2021 Author Share Posted 19 April , 2021 It was proposed that the clasp be automatically issued to the next of kin of the deceased. This proposal was made by Colonel Gilbert Robertson Frith (1873-1958), Assistant Adjutant General of A.G.10 Medals Branch on 16 July 1919. It was approved by Winston Churchill, the Secretary of State for War, on 17 July 1919. The image and the transcribed text of this primary source are documented elsewhere on the forum, sourced from file WO 32/4986.This was explicitly documented in the aforementioned Admiralty Fleet Order 4036, but was not in Army Order no. 361. Nonetheless, those fatalities whose next of kin were automatically issued a clasp by the War Office are denoted with a green letter "C" on the respective 1914 Star medal roll for their unit. A cursory glance at the medal rolls, and their summaries of automatically issued clasps for those battalions administered by the Shrewsbury Infantry Record Office show inconsistencies in how this policy was applied: 2nd Bn Royal Welsh Fusiliers have one set of ORs who were automatically issued clasps. The roll summary indicates this covers 91 men, and that a green "C" should appear against that man's entry on the medal roll. 1st Bn Royal Welsh Fusiliers have seven sets of ORs who were automatically issued clasps. The roll summary indicates this covers 398 men (41+99+100+91+22+20+25), and that a green mark ("C", "C1", "C2", "C3", "C4", "C5", "C6") should appear against that man's entry on the medal roll. 1st Bn South Wales Borderers have seven sets of ORs who were automatically issued clasps. The roll summary indicates this covers 434 men (41+60+167+100+19+22+25), and that a green mark ("C", "C1", "C2", "C3", "C4", "C5", "C6") should appear against that man's entry on the medal roll. 2nd Bn Welsh Regiment have four sets of ORs who were automatically issued clasps. The roll summary indicates this covers 296 men (119+99+20+58), and that a green mark ("C", "C1", "C2", "C3") should appear against that man's entry on the medal roll.https://www.greatwarforum.org/topic/279923-1914-clasp/?tab=comments#comment-2947796 2nd Bn Monmouthshire Regiment have no ORs whatsoever with a green C notation against their medal roll entry. 1st Bn Cheshire Regiment have four sets of ORs who were automatically issued clasps. The roll summary indicates this covers 203 men (20+63+100+20), and that a green mark ("C2", "C3", "C4", "C5") should appear against that man's entry on the medal roll. 1st Bn King's Shropshire Light Infantry have three sets of ORs who were automatically issued clasps. The roll summary indicates this covers 130 men (20+100+10), and that a green mark ("C", "C1", "C2") should appear against that man's entry on the medal roll. 2nd Bn South Lancashire Regiment have one set of ORs who were automatically issued clasps. The roll summary indicates this covers 459 men, and that a green "C" should appear against that man's entry on the medal roll. These automatic issuances are associated with dates in 1921. To what extent the men on the voucher were all fatalities from the period 4 August to 22 November 1914, or were men who died later in the war, or if any eligible fatalities were omitted from a voucher are questions worthy of asking, but it is only through researching all the men on a given medal roll for ORs that this can be answered on a case-by-case basis. I had wondered if there was some consistency for a given Infantry Record Office, but for Shrewsbury, it appears these were compiled in an ad-hoc manner in 1921.
